About this tour

Quiveutpister's track game transforms Lyon into a puzzle-filled playground where your team navigates the city streets solving clues and uncovering hidden corners. Over two and a half hours, you'll crack riddles, explore off-the-beaten-path spots, and chase surprises without screens getting in the way. Designed for mixed-ability groups—friends, families, couples—it's less about sightseeing and more about active problem-solving and laughter. Spaces are tight, so book ahead.

What to expect

You'll work together as a unit, decoding clues and navigating to unexpected pockets of the city. Each puzzle unlocks the next location, so there's constant movement and discovery. The game builds momentum—early riddles warm you up, later ones demand sharper thinking. Expect to laugh, occasionally get stuck (part of the fun), and find yourself in quarters of Lyon you'd otherwise miss. The 2.5-hour window keeps energy high without exhaustion. Strollers work fine for parents tagging along, though you'll need reasonable fitness to keep pace and handle walking uneven terrain.

Good to know

Book in advance—slots fill quickly. Wear comfortable shoes for city walking. Public transport is nearby if you need to rest. Not ideal if you have serious cardiovascular concerns. Prams work, but expect slower progress with young children in tow.
